2,809 CASES ON 10 OCT, 9 MORE PASSED AWAY

As of 10 October 2021, 12pm, the Ministry of Health has detected a total of 2,809 new cases of COVID-19 infection in Singapore, with 2,176 in the community, 631 in the migrant worker dormitories and 2 imported cases.

The fall in the number of cases today is likely due to fewer swabs being done over the weekend at Public Health Preparedness Clinics (PHPCs) and polyclinics, and is not indicative that the epidemic curve is bending.

9 more cases have passed away from complications due to COVID-19 infection. 

Of these, 8 were male Singaporeans and 1 was a female Singaporean, aged between 70 and 88 years. Amongst them, 4 had been unvaccinated against COVID-19, 3 had been partially vaccinated and 2 had been vaccinated.

All of them had various underlying medical conditions.

Amongst those who have passed away over the last 28 days, 29.8% were fully vaccinated and 70.2% were unvaccinated/ partially vaccinated.
